Cor Pulmonale | Diseases and Disorders Cor pulmonale is right-sided hypertrophy of the heart caused by pulmonary hypertension, a primary disorder of the respiratory system. Cor pulmonale is estimated to cause approximately 5% to 7% of all types of heart disease in adults, and ch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) due to chronic bronchitis or emphysema is the causative factor in more than 50% of people with cor pulmonale. Pulmonary hypertension is elevated pressure in the pulmonary arteries ≥ 20 mm Hg at rest. It can be idiopathic or due to chronic pulmonary (e.g., COPD, chronic sleep apnea) and/or cardiac disease (e.g., mitral valve disease). Pulmonary hypertension and chronic cor pulmonale in COPD Cor pulmonale is a maladaptive response to pulmonary hypertension. The presence of peripheral edema in cor pulmonale is almost invariably associated with hypercapnia. Correction of abnormalities of gas exchange and ventilation can ameliorate pulmonary hypertension and improve survival. CHRONIC COR PULMONALE | Heart Feb 01, 2003 · The term “cor pulmonale” is still very popular in the medical literature, but its definition varies and there is presently no consensual definition. Forty years ago an expert committee of the World Health Organization1 defined cor pulmonale as “hypertrophy of the right ventricle resulting from diseases affecting the function and/or structure of the lungs . . .”.
